Originally Posted by mutt
AFAIK a JAR medical is a JAR medical and should be valid with either your UK issued JAA licence or your Irish issued JAA licence.... BUT... there is a stipulation in the regs that the medical must be done in the country of initial training.
So if you are embarking on a flight training course, you will need to do the medical in Dublin.
Look at www.jaa.nl for JAR-OPS 3
Mutt
I have a UK issued JAR CPL. I did my initial 1st class medical in the Mater Private in Dublin. On my request the IAA subsequently sent my records over to Gatwick ( there is a form the applicant must submit, found on the CAA website, and the inevitable handling fee ). The CAA issued me with a UK issued certificate based on my IAA one; without me having to attend. I now have 2 JAA Class 1 certificates, one IAA issued and one CAA issued.
